Summary This gene does not have any Entrez summary - the following is the summary from its human ortholog ENSG00000005001:
This gene encodes a member of the trypsin family of serine proteases. The enzyme is expressed in the airways in a developmentally regulated manner. The gene is part of a cluster of serine protease genes on chromosome 16.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
